New WLI-TX4-G54HP Buffalo ethernet converter (radio to ethernet bridge).
Connected to a Netgear FA311/312 NIC win98se system.
Manual configuration of bridge using static IP 1.1.1.2(as per manual,
bridge is 1.1.1.1 by default) Subnet mask tried firstly at 1.1.1.0 then
secondly let windows set it to 255.0.0.0 with no difference in result.
Config pages of the unit stall, and have great difficulty loading. Tried
3 different browsers, same result. Multiple reloads of browser required
to get any config pages. Unloading software firewall makes no
difference.
When I move the unit OUTDOORS and use another cable (not the new one
that came with the unit) in line of sight with municipal AP (open, not
encrypted), the config pages load fine and I am able to configure the
radio. For either placement of unit, "Search" shows several strong
signal open hotspots with no encryption. Can get a connection to the net
but site pages load somewhat slowly.
Buffalo support seems to think that the problem with the inability to
load the WLI-TX4-G54HP's config pages has nothing to do with the signal
strength of local AP's. But why oh why then do the config pages load
properly when I put the unit outdoors and in direct sight of the AP?
AP is quite a distance, maybe 1/4 mile.
